Oxygen and sulphur isotope ratios in sulphate from atmospheric precipitations

Full text: Observations of δ34S and δ18O of the sulphate dissolved in rain and snow were carried out in 1979. These data, combined with the δ18O and pH values of water, and the SO42- and Cl- concentrations, provided information on the way of SO42- formation in the atmosphere: (1) High and variable sulphate concentrations (from 1 to 19.3 mg/L) and low Cl- content (below 3 mg/L in most cases) point to continental derivation of the sulphate. (2) Nearly constant values of δ34S (+3.7 per mille) represent an average isotopic composition of numerous SO2 emitters distributed over a large area. (3) The δ18O value of the sulphate is significantly correlated with that of water (r = 0.62, n = 32). The following regression line has been derived from the collected data: δ18Osulphate = 16.0 ± 0.9 + (0.38 ± 0.07) δ18Owater. The slope and intercept of this line depend on the season. In winter, the values approach 1/4 and 14, respectively, for slope and intercept, which confirms the industrial origin of SO2, with an initial δ18O value of +23 per mille and the incorporation of one atom of oxygen from water into SO42-. Higher values of the slope and intercept must be due to partial oxygen isotope exchange between water and SO2/SO3. (author)
